Closed Bug 1139005 Opened 9 years ago Closed 9 years ago

Need to check the return value of AutoJSAPI.init in canvas EncodeCallback

Categories

(Core :: Audio/Video, defect)

x86_64
Linux
defect
Not set
normal

Tracking

()

RESOLVED FIXED
mozilla39
blocking-b2g 2.2+
Tracking Status
firefox37 --- wontfix
firefox38 --- wontfix
firefox39 --- fixed
b2g-v2.2 --- fixed
b2g-master --- fixed

People

(Reporter: billm, Assigned: billm)

References

Details

Attachments

(1 file)

Attached patch jsapiSplinter Review
This was causing problems if the callback is called after the window has already been torn down.
Attachment #8572033 - Flags: review?(ayang)
Comment on attachment 8572033 [details] [diff] [review]
jsapi

Review of attachment 8572033 [details] [diff] [review]:
-----------------------------------------------------------------

Thank you!
BTW, how do you reproduce this bug? I doubt this bug probably be something like https://crash-stats.mozilla.com/report/index/981be8cb-79ef-4f04-b44d-bc9b22150115.
Attachment #8572033 - Flags: review?(ayang) → review+
Blocks: 1121899
blocking-b2g: --- → 2.2?
As bug 1121899 comment 23, uplift to 2.2+.
blocking-b2g: 2.2? → 2.2+
https://hg.mozilla.org/integration/mozilla-inbound/rev/9e83a9eba19f

I had a patch that made this happen more often. It was just a coincidence.
Comment on attachment 8572033 [details] [diff] [review]
jsapi

NOTE: Please see https://wiki.mozilla.org/Release_Management/B2G_Landing to better understand the B2G approval process and landings.

[Approval Request Comment]
Bug caused by (feature/regressing bug #): bug 1139005
User impact if declined: gallery crash in low memory device (256mb)
Testing completed: local test is fine.
Risk to taking this patch (and alternatives if risky): low
String or UUID changes made by this patch: na
Attachment #8572033 - Flags: approval-mozilla-b2g37?
https://hg.mozilla.org/mozilla-central/rev/9e83a9eba19f
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la39
Attachment #8572033 - Flags: approval-mozilla-b2g37? → approval-mozilla-b2g37+
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: